Hank was the only surviving son of William J. and Leota (Durham) Maiden, who raised their family -- comprised mostly of girls -- near the banks of White River about 13 miles northeast of Chadron, Nebraska. Harriet was the daughter of Henry and Claudia (Johnson) Linklater and grew up near Hulett, Wyoming. Both Hank and Harriet are deceased; last we knew, Bill was living in Vancouver, Washington; Jim was in Idaho; and Dorothea (DeDe) and family were in Viriginia.
